What is a document scanner clerk?

Document Scanner Clerks are administrative professionals responsible for converting paper documents into digital formats using scanners and related software. They organize, prepare, and scan documents, ensuring image quality and correct file labeling. Additionally, they may perform quality checks, maintain equipment, and handle sensitive information with confidentiality. This role is vital for organizations transitioning to digital record-keeping and improving document accessibility.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a document scanner clerk?

To thrive as a Document Scanner Clerk, you need strong attention to detail, organizational skills, and basic computer literacy, often with a high school diploma or equivalent. Familiarity with scanning equipment, document management systems, and office software like Microsoft Office is typically required. Reliability, time management, and the ability to maintain confidentiality are crucial soft skills for this role. These skills ensure accurate digitization and organization of records, supporting efficient workflow and data security in the workplace.

What is the difference between Document Scanner Clerk vs Data Entry Clerk?

AspectDocument Scanner ClerkData Entry Clerk
Primary RoleScanning, organizing, and digitizing physical documentsInputting data into computer systems from various sources
Skills & CertificationsAttention to detail, familiarity with scanning equipment, basic computer skillsTyping speed, accuracy, proficiency in data management software
Work EnvironmentOffice setting, often in document management or administrative departmentsOffice or remote, handling data entry tasks across industries

While both roles involve working with digital information, the Document Scanner Clerk focuses on digitizing physical documents, whereas the Data Entry Clerk primarily inputs data into systems. Document Scanning & Indexing Clerk

Clayton Services is searching for a Document Scanning & Indexing Clerk to join a well-established financial institution in Bellaire, Texas. The Document Scanning & Indexing Clerk will be responsible for assisting with a large document imaging project within their Loan Operations department. This temporary assignment will focus primarily on organizing, scanning, indexing, and electronically filing construction loan documentation before expanding to other loan files as the project progresses. This is an excellent opportunity for someone with strong administrative skills, exceptional attention to detail, and experience handling confidential documents in a professional office environment.

Job Type: Temporary Pay Rate: $18.00-$20.00/hour Schedule: Monday - Friday, 8:45 AM - 5:30 PM w/ 45-minute lunch Assignment Length: Approximately 1-2 months

Document Scanning & Indexing Clerk Responsibilities:
  • Organize and prepare loan documents for scanning.
  • Separate documents into the appropriate electronic file structure.
  • Scan high volumes of loan documentation into the document management system.
  • Accurately index and label electronic files for easy retrieval.
  • Verify scanned images for quality and completeness.
  • Maintain organization of physical and electronic records.
  • Handle confidential financial documentation with discretion.
  • Assist with additional document imaging projects for various loan types as assigned.
  • Follow established procedures to ensure document accuracy and compliance.
  • Other duties as assigned.
Document Scanning & Indexing Clerk Skills and Abilities:
  • Strong computer skills with the ability to learn new software quickly.
  • Excellent attention to detail and organizational skills.
  • Ability to work efficiently in a high-volume environment.
  • Comfortable handling confidential information.
  • Ability to sit for extended periods while performing repetitive tasks.
Document Scanning & Indexing Clerk Education and Experience:
  • A minimum of a high school diploma is required.
  • Previous administrative, clerical, or document management experience required.
  • Experience scanning, indexing, filing, or organizing documents preferred.
  • Banking or financial services experience is a plus, but not required.
